From 36cd8fe052b9d15b791a02681aa4fb96e731ceaa Mon Sep 17 00:00:00 2001 From: Takayuki Murooka Date: Tue, 1 Aug 2023 11:18:18 +0900 Subject: [PATCH] fix Signed-off-by: Takayuki Murooka --- .../behavior_velocity_crosswalk_module/src/scene_crosswalk.hp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/planning/behavior_velocity_crosswalk_module/src/scene_crosswalk.hpp b/planning/behavior_velocity_crosswalk_module/src/scene_crosswalk.hpp index cd0f3b8c7f074..df396b987da58 100644 --- a/planning/behavior_velocity_crosswalk_module/src/scene_crosswalk.hpp +++ b/planning/behavior_velocity_crosswalk_module/src/scene_crosswalk.hpp @@ -148,6 +148,7 @@ class CrosswalkModule : public SceneModuleInterface ego_pass_first_additional_margin < collision_point->time_to_vehicle) { collision_state = CollisionState::EGO_PASS_FIRST; + return; } // Check if ego will pass later const double ego_pass_later_additional_margin = @@ -159,8 +160,10 @@ class CrosswalkModule : public SceneModuleInterface ego_pass_later_additional_margin < collision_point->time_to_collision) { collision_state = CollisionState::EGO_PASS_LATER; + return; } collision_state = CollisionState::YIELD; + return; } } };